TNM to venture into ICT services

Mobile service provider TNM Limited will from next year start providing ICT services to Malawians.

TNM Chief Commercial Officer Dan Makata said this on Friday during a TNM employee’s early Christmas party held at College of Medicine Sports Complex in Blantyre.

“We will be a complete communication services provider not only on mobile phones but on all communication services in the country.

“Our license has just been renewed and the new license gives us a mandate to provide all ICT services in the country. Our role now is to insure that we are providing such services that would give an opportunity to improve our communication services

He said the party was organised as one way of celebrating TNM’s success in 2014.

“At TNM, the year 2014 has been one of our wonderful years because it is a year that we have been successful in our four key performance areas that we set,” he said.

Makata said the company was able to grow its network, customer base and also certify its customers.

He further said TNM has this year managed to change the network in Lilongwe and that this is going to continue countrywide so that Malawians are provided with better services.
